Wings That Move Like Thought

The rear wing isn’t fixed because it thinks. Hydraulic actuators tilt it under braking and flatten it on straights. It also reacts faster than you blink, generating up to 800 kg of downforce at speed. Watching it adjust mid-drive feels almost alive—a silent conversation between software, airflow, and speed.

Glass Doors And X-Ray Panels

Transparent door cutouts let you see the road rushing beneath your feet. McLaren used Lexan panels to reduce weight and heighten intensity. Here, you observe its anatomy working around you, a rare peek into performance itself.
